The critical angle for total internal reflection for light traveling from a particular type of glass to air is 39.5 ∘
.
Part A
What is the index of refraction of this glass?

Homework Answers

Answer #1

From Snell's law

(Sin of incident angle/ sin of refracted angle) =( Refractive index of the 2nd medium / Refractive index of the 1st medium)

But here the second medium is air, so the refractive index of second medium  is 1. Also at critical angle the angle made by refracted ray with the normal is 900. So sin of refracted angle is 1. Now the euation becomes

sin 39.5 = 1/ refractive index of the 1st medium

therefore the refractive index of the first medium = 1 / sin 39.5

refractive index of glass = 1.57
